AgeVisor Mini vs. AgeVisor 2 ID Scanners

Product Overview

TokenWorks offers two ID scanner models: the AgeVisor 2 and the AgeVisor Mini. Both devices share core functionality while offering different form factors to suit various needs.

AgeVisor 2 Features

  • Scanning Method: Features a dedicated card slot for ID insertion
  • Functionality:
    • Automatically captures ID photos upon insertion
    • Displays scanned information alongside the ID image on screen
    • Compatible with both driver’s licenses and passports
  • Hardware Design:
    • Comes in a metal case with a target area and ID holder
    • Larger form factor compared to the Mini
    • Includes USB ports on the side
    • Features mounting holes on the back for versatile installation
  • Installation Options:
    • Can be positioned vertically on a tabletop
    • Wall-mountable for permanent installation

AgeVisor Mini Features

  • Scanning Method: Top-mounted sensor for contactless scanning
  • Functionality:
    • Automatically scans barcodes when ID is held in front of the sensor
    • Displays all scanned information on screen
    • Shares the same core features as the AgeVisor 2
  • Hardware Design:
    • Compact, space-saving design
    • Includes USB ports
    • More portable than the AgeVisor 2
  • Installation Options:
    • Wall-mountable
    • Flexible positioning options to suit your needs

Choosing Between Models

The AgeVisor Mini is ideal for users seeking a reliable ID scanner in a more compact form factor, while the AgeVisor 2 offers a more traditional setup with a fixed scanning slot. For more information about these ID scanners, visit IDscanner.com
